3. Step-by-Step Guide for Replacing a Kitchen Sink
Replacing a kitchen sink involves two main steps - removing the old sink and installing the new one. Before you begin, make sure you have all the necessary tools and materials. Start by turning off the water supply and disconnecting the pipes. Then, remove the old sink by loosening the clips or adhesive. 4. Tips for Removing and Installing a New Kitchen Sink
While removing and installing a kitchen sink may seem like a straightforward task, there are a few tips and tricks that can make the process even smoother. For example, make sure to have a bucket or towel handy to catch any water that may spill out when disconnecting the pipes.
